Bridging the Gap: From Data to Insight with Edge AI

The proliferation with data across industries has created a pressing need for real-time analysis. Traditional cloud-based approaches often struggle in meeting these demands due to latency issues and bandwidth constraints. This is where Edge AI emerges as a transformative solution, bringing computation directly to the data source. By deploying AI models locally, Edge AI enables instantaneous insights and decision-making, unlocking new possibilities in areas such like autonomous vehicles, industrial automation, and smart cities.

The benefits for Edge AI are manifold. Firstly, it significantly reduces latency by processing data at its origin, eliminating the need to relay vast amounts of information to the cloud. This is crucial for applications requiring immediate response times, such as self-driving cars or medical imaging. Secondly, Edge AI enhances data privacy and security by keeping sensitive information localized on the device.

This mitigates the risk of data breaches and complies with stringent regulations. Finally, Edge AI empowers a wide range in applications by enabling offline operation, opening up opportunities in remote or resource-constrained environments. As technology continues to evolve, Edge AI is poised to play an increasingly significant role in shaping the future of data-driven industries.
